java转置123456,怎样将Excel中的行和列互换?

2006-08-28 16:01:27

小结:

分为引入概念法: 此用法在财务做账时多会用到

菜单操作法: 选择性粘贴

程序控制: jerry已经有了代码

我们从中可以学到,可退可进的思维方法,才是最重要的

全部

707ce740e02d2471c4ed126d9b6beeef.png

2006-08-28 16:01:27

2006-08-28 11:41:54

选择要转换的单元格区域,进行复制,然后找到目标单元格,进行"选择性粘贴"选择"转置"就可以了.

全部

699e130e041ae6a7ad1a2795c9ddaf0c.png

2006-08-28 11:41:54

2006-08-28 11:31:41

就你的例子具体操作如下:

1. 选中"123456"这行内容,复制

2. 将光标定位至需粘贴的位置;

3. 打开 编辑->选择性粘贴 对话框,勾选其中的"转置";

4. 确定.

试试,成功了吗?

全部

43b5bd9da33fe13d682b2af023ea9554.png

2006-08-28 11:31:41

2006-08-28 11:21:14

看了你这个问题,我才开始琢磨这个问题!所谓有问题才能有进步!感谢你让我自己也学了一着。就你的例子具体操作如下:

1、选中“123456”这行数字,复制;

2、将光标放在要粘贴的位置;

3、打开菜单“编辑”->“选择性粘贴”对话框;

4、勾选其中的“转置”,然后确定,一切都OK了!

试试吧,祝你成功!

全部

71fd85f4bc7dcf34edf2c1f422c117f6.png

2006-08-28 11:21:14

2006-08-28 10:42:31

先选定你要互换的行和列,单击“编辑→复制”然后再把光标定位到适当位置,单击“编辑→选择性粘贴”在对话框中把“转置”前的方框内打上对号,单击“确定”即可。

全部

7330c3fb5c7f175b29004b8c2902e0e9.png

2006-08-28 10:42:31

2006-08-28 10:11:38

选其中的行或列,点击复制-选择性粘贴-转置.就可以了

全部

d8a3372e466c02e650ea51b4b4061fec.png

2006-08-28 10:11:38

2006-08-28 10:03:38

利用转置

请参考

全部

b0d0da132b0a9b3c692a1ab2b6242da0.png

2006-08-28 10:03:38

2006-08-28 09:56:13

Excel中没有直接的功能可以让行转换为列。只能通过公式函数来转换,比较麻烦,要调用ASll码,建议你别别用为好。

全部

66569f56f5ca39ceeaeae83e35b4094b.png

2006-08-28 09:56:13

2006-08-28 09:01:44

复制,选择性粘贴,转置,确定.

全部

71fd85f4bc7dcf34edf2c1f422c117f6.png

2006-08-28 09:01:44

2006-08-28 08:56:18

选择123456六个单元格->右击->复制->右击要存放的其它单元格->选择性粘贴->转置->确定即可

全部

2ec82c4fb238826df10cb206e4d031ff.png

2006-08-28 08:56:18

2006-08-28 08:28:05

第一步,选择“123456”复制

第二步,在你想在空白的地方,右击选择“选择性粘贴”

第三步,在“转置”打上勾

第四步,“确定”

具体如下图:

全部

6e0edf640acf0105c0e363cfdbfbf7ac.png

2006-08-28 08:28:05

2006-08-28 08:13:36

选取要互换的区域,copy,右键,选择性粘贴,选取“转置”。ok

全部

707ce740e02d2471c4ed126d9b6beeef.png

2006-08-28 08:13:36

2006-08-28 08:00:34

行列互换是这样的

1.选中你要操作的部门,点复制

2.编辑-选择性粘贴-转置。

你上边的 123456

好象是在一个单元格内将 123456变成竖排的。

多种实现方法,你可以将123456所在单元格高度加大,在单元格设置上,选择自动抽换行,然后将其宽度变小,或用空格键调整123456的间距。

全部

d751c3f76824b043492ca4d4f76d0aab.png

2006-08-28 08:00:34

2006-08-28 07:44:43

选中列数据后复制,然后到目标单元格,点右键--选择性粘贴--转置,就变成行数据了。

全部

3cf7b808f0216642f323f7b3b498be89.png

2006-08-28 07:44:43

2006-08-28 06:07:57

复制拟互换的行或列,再选拟放置新列或新行的左上单元格,点右键选择“选择性粘贴/转置”即可。

全部

88eadad1a23e3ff070dfaefb616815bd.png

2006-08-28 06:07:57

2006-08-28 05:01:17

复制-选择性粘贴-转置

全部

d751c3f76824b043492ca4d4f76d0aab.png

2006-08-28 05:01:17

2006-08-27 23:46:26

1. 选中要转换的单元格

2. 用Ctrl+C和工具栏上的复制按钮复制所选单元格

3. 选定粘贴区域的左上角单元格(注意:粘贴区域与所选单元格不要有重叠的部分)

4. 在编辑菜单中选选择性粘贴一项

5. 在弹出"选择性粘贴"对话框中选中"转置"一项再按确定按钮

全部

c0b7d5f95e1e42e009c32e1bff82e44b.png

2006-08-27 23:46:26

2006-08-27 23:22:25

选中123456。

点到要复制的地方,点右键-选择性粘贴-转置-确定。

全部

e141365b9392f0a383816f7a9d99ddaf.png

2006-08-27 23:22:25

2006-08-27 22:29:09

在工具(Tool) => 巨集(Macro) => Visual Basic??器

??入以下的程式

然後?绦?

Sub TranRow()

Dim rng As Range

Dim r As Long, c As Long, s As String

c = Range("IV1").End(xlToLeft).Column

Set rng = Range("A1").Resize(1, c)

For c = 1 To rng.Columns.Count

s = rng.Cells(1, c)

rng.Cells(1, c) = ""

rng.Cells(c, 1) = s

Next c

End Sub

全部

098b7106d2dd6b72729487c4558d04e0.png

2006-08-27 22:29:09

2006-08-27 22:07:31

1、复制或剪切:

将123456拉黑“剪切”,再将鼠标点在原来1的位置上:选择性粘贴-转置-确定,或复制到其它位置。

2、公式法,详见表。

全部

699e130e041ae6a7ad1a2795c9ddaf0c.png

2006-08-27 22:07:31

2006-08-27 21:56:11

可以这样操作:

1、选择你要行列转换的数据;

2、复制操作;

3、在合适的单元格,弹出右键菜单;

4、在右键菜单中选择"选择性粘贴";

5、将选项里的"转置"这一项打上勾;

6、点击"确定"按钮!

全部

f82ad4c60bce80b27096addb8e145b85.png

2006-08-27 21:56:11

2006-08-27 21:34:56

在Excel中输入123456,然后选中123456,再选复制,这是您可以在另外的单元格单击鼠标右键,出现菜单,选“选择性粘贴”再选“转置”,然后按确定。

全部

76d09982aae9d437fc0b80239e11e9af.png

2006-08-27 21:34:56

2006-08-27 21:23:12

把要转换的行复制,然后选取相同格数的列,在选中区域按右键点击选择性粘贴,在弹出选项底部勾选转置项

全部

77c3afa354bbcefdba05d794e0169e21.png

2006-08-27 21:23:12

2006-08-27 21:21:50

选中表格→复制→在目标区域→右键→选择性粘贴,转置。就可以实现行列互换了。

全部

7330c3fb5c7f175b29004b8c2902e0e9.png

2006-08-27 21:21:50

2006-08-27 21:17:43

复制后 选择性粘贴,选择“转置”

全部

71fd85f4bc7dcf34edf2c1f422c117f6.png

2006-08-27 21:17:43

  • 1
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
### 回答1: 将一个 3x3 矩阵进行转置,即行和列互换,可以按照以下步骤操作: 1. 将原矩阵的第一行变为转置后矩阵的第一列; 2. 将原矩阵的第二行变为转置后矩阵的第二列; 3. 将原矩阵的第三行变为转置后矩阵的第三列。 举例来说,如果原矩阵为: 1 2 3 4 5 6 7 8 9 转置后的矩阵为: 1 4 7 2 5 8 3 6 9 通过将原矩阵的行和列进行互换,我们得到了转置后的矩阵。 ### 回答2: 将一个3×3矩阵转置,就是将它的行和列互换,也就是将原矩阵第一行的元素变成新矩阵的第一列元素,第二行的元素变成第二列元素,第三行的元素变成第三列元素。 例如,有一个3 × 3的矩阵: 1 2 3 4 5 6 7 8 9 将其进行转置,得到的新矩阵为: 1 4 7 2 5 8 3 6 9 转置的操作实际上是将一个m × n的矩阵转换为一个n × m的矩阵,所以,对于任意的m × n矩阵A,其转置可以表示为矩阵B,即B=AT,其,B的行数和A的列数相等,B的列数和A的行数相等。 在矩阵运算转置是一个很重要的操作,它可以解决很多问题,比如:求一个方阵的对称矩阵、求一个向量的模长等。在深度学习,为了便于矩阵运算,通常需要将输入数据进行转置,使得输入数据符合神经网络的要求。 ### 回答3: 将一个3×3矩阵进行转置操作,需要首理解什么是矩阵。矩阵是由数字排成的矩形表格,其每个数字叫做元素。通常用小写字母加双下标表示,如 $A_{ij}$ 表示矩阵 $A$ 第 $i$ 行第 $j$ 列的元素。转置就是将矩阵的行和列互换,变成同样大小的新矩阵。以一个 $3 \times 3$ 的矩阵 $\textbf{A}$ 为例: $$ \textbf{A} = \begin{bmatrix} 1 & 2 & 3 \\ 4 & 5 & 6 \\ 7 & 8 & 9 \\ \end{bmatrix} $$ 将该矩阵进行转置操作后,得到新的 $3 \times 3$ 矩阵 $\textbf{A}^T$: $$ \textbf{A}^T = \begin{bmatrix} 1 & 4 & 7 \\ 2 & 5 & 8 \\ 3 & 6 & 9 \\ \end{bmatrix} $$ 可以看到,$\textbf{A}$ 第一行的元素变成了 $\textbf{A}^T$ 的第一列元素,$\textbf{A}$ 第二行的元素变成了 $\textbf{A}^T$ 的第二列元素,$\textbf{A}$ 第三行的元素变成了 $\textbf{A}^T$ 的第三列元素,即它们“被转置了”。转置操作通常在数学、物理、计算机等领域都有广泛应用,如二维图形的旋转、变换矩阵的求解、线性代数矩阵的求逆等。在数学建模和数据分析,常用转置操作来方便进行矩阵运算、计算矩阵的秩、特征值等。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值